There is no reason to mount a D: partition as D: in dosbox, dosbox doesn't care what you mount as C:
Mine is ALWAYS e:\games mounted as C:.
Whatever your real drive letter is doesn't matter.
It's simply a fact that some games will only run if the run from C: and in a specific subdir.
Evenas your CD Drive, it's easier to always mount it as D, same reason, some games (usually the early cd games) will only work with CD as D, what your real drive letter is in Win doesn't matter.
Conclusion:
To make your life with dosbox easy, and to avoid problems sooner or later:
Always mount a gamesfolder, whatever the real drive letter is as C:
Always mount your CD whatever the real drive letter is as D:
